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88260842 9288065 18223 01278
594904992 797109 927196784
594904992 797109 927196784
6007711 528816 11
All about undefined
Interested in learning more?
594904992 797109 927196784
6007711 528816 11
See more
19734782768 75410438221 26979
6438 9891800 252998 31
See more
9613157 9593629328 71299500273
3570458 5842280 06776893565
See more